Output efc71e50303ae541cbca374c7acc3c5722281b17b1b8e95d2b906655e5e33aa0:3

value
3343402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da29ea7e94924f943d4b5c73a80ad43e595e6cbc OP_EQUAL
address
3MaZSjhsLPCsmK8CUU6eG6yG4NnTkvmxw4
transaction
efc71e50303ae541cbca374c7acc3c5722281b17b1b8e95d2b906655e5e33aa0
confirmations
188088
spent
true